
Aibek Bukabayev contributed to Percona’s backup and clustering products, focusing on reliability, compatibility, and build stability across percona-xtrabackup and percona-xtradb-cluster. He enhanced backup workflows by refining DDL handling, improving legacy backup compatibility, and optimizing reduced-lock operations for large datasets. His work included stabilizing build systems with CMake, resolving merge conflicts, and preparing wsrep-lib integration for Galera upgrades. Using C++, SQL, and shell scripting, Aibek addressed edge-case failures, improved test reliability, and maintained secure certificate management. His engineering demonstrated depth in system programming and database internals, resulting in safer, more maintainable backup and clustering solutions for production environments.

April 2025 monthly summary: Delivered reliability and usability improvements across Percona XtraBackup and Percona XtraDB Cluster. Implemented robust edge-case handling for legacy backups, improved DDL tracking during backups, and enhanced version detection and error handling in SST. Introduced performance-friendly reduced-lock usability for large backups and ensured CTAS operations on temporary tables do not block queries. Reverted a strict open-file-handle check to align with existing data-dir semantics, preserving stability during high-file-count backups. These changes reduce failure modes, improve cross-version compatibility, and provide safer, scalable backups and recovery.
